What is the term for a device used to take the place of a missing body part? -
ANSWER-prosthesis
When a client has left-side weakness, what part of a sweater is put on first? - ANSWER-
left sleeve
It is appropriate for a nurse aids to share information regarding a client's status with: -
ANSWER-the staff on the next shift
When helping a client who is recovering from a stroke to walk, the nurse aide should
assist: - ANSWER-on the client's weak side
The nurse aide is caring for a client who is agitated. The nurse aide SHOULD: -
ANSWER-talk in a slow, calm, reassuring manner
What is the process of restoring a disabled client to the highest level of functioning
possible? - ANSWER-rehabilitation
When changing an unsterile dressing, the nurse aide should wash hands: - ANSWER-
before, after removal of the soiled dressing, and after the procedure
Clean bed linen placed in a client's room, but NOT used should be: - ANSWER-put in
the dirty linen container
The nurse aide finds a conscious client lying on the bathroom floor. The FIRST thing the
nurse aide should do is: - ANSWER-call for assistance from the nurse in charge
The purpose for padding side rails on the client's bed is to: - ANSWER-protect the client
from injury
Exercises that move each muscle and joint are called: - ANSWER-range of motion
How can the nurse aide BEST help a client who is not accepting a loss? - ANSWER-
encourage the client to talk
The Heimlich maneuver (abdominal thrust) is used for a client who has: - ANSWER-a
blocked airway
To BEST communicate with a client who is totally deaf, the nurse aide should: -
ANSWER-write out information
